Project

General

Profile

Feature #3544

jar包启动时emqx和redis未启动会导致jar包shutdown问题优化

Added by yan hong 1 day ago.

Status:
New
Priority:
Normal
Assignee:
Target version:
-
Start date:
11/26/2024
Due date:
% Done:

0%

Estimated time:
Defect version:

Description

目标版本:jar-gateWayIot-V1.0.8
jar包在刚启动的时候会调用emqx的api查客户端鉴权内置数据库中是否有jar包用户,若没有的话会添加jar包用户;这个时候emqx未启动api调不到的话会使jar包shutdown,现修改为捕获到这种报错的话1秒过后重试直到成功
redis未启动同理:jar包在刚启动会向redis获取保存的topic列表并进行订阅操作,捕获连接不到redis的报错1秒后重试直到redis连接成功

Also available in: Atom PDF